Abstract :
The PWM rectifier investigated in this paper operates as a rectifier that takes a nearly sinusoidal current from the AC line and at the same time, operates as an active power filter to compensate the harmonic current due to a nonlinear load connected to the same AC line. The transient performance of this rectifier is analyzed for its stable operation, focusing on the effects of parameters of the controller used. The analysis is carried out by simulation for cases of step change in the DC load of the PWM rectifier. It is shown that the transient performance is greatly improved by optimizing the controller parameters used. Experimental results are included to justify the simulation analysis.
